#6e8d9d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6e8d9d is composed of 43.1% red, 55.3% green and 61.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 29.9% cyan, 10.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 38.4% black. It has a hue angle of 200.4 degrees, a saturation of 19.3% and a lightness of 52.4%. #6e8d9d color hex could be obtained by blending #dcffff with #001b3b. Closest websafe color is: #669999.

Shades and Tints of #6e8d9d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050607 is the darkest color, while #fafbfc is the lightest one.
